Consumer Prices Index (CPI) annual inflation - the Government's target measure - was 3.2 per cent in February, up from 3.0 per cent in January. The largest upward pressure on the CPI annual rate came from food and non-alcoholic beverages. Inflation Rate data for the UK is available from 1988 onward. The Retail Price Index (RPI) measures the change in the price of goods and services purchased by consumers for the purpose of consumption.
